How they compare
Mongolia currently reports 33.24 % change on previous year against 31.89 % change on previous year in San Marino, a difference of 1.35 % change on previous year.
The two have swapped places 5 times across 8 shared years of data; in 2016 it was Mongolia ahead.
Mongolia ranks 2nd and San Marino ranks 3rd of 197 countries.
Across the 2 decades both report, Mongolia averaged higher in 1 and San Marino in 1.

About this data
The year-on-year percentage change in Agriculture, forestry, and fishing, value added (constant LCU). Computed from consecutive annual observations; years either side of a gap are skipped rather than bridged.
